3240 Epoxy Phenolic Glass Cloth Laminated Sheets are made of electrical glass cloth impregnated with epoxy resin and phenolic resin. They are dried and pressed. The cured epoxy resin has excellent mechanical properties, high strength machine in the temperature, good flatness, smooth surface, no pits, and good electrical properties under high humidity, thickness tolerances, excellent high dielectric properties, high surface leakage resistance, arc.
Compared with the epoxy glass cloth board, 3240 vertical layers to the electrical strength and parallel layer to withstand voltage strength is slightly lower, lower mechanical strength, high water absorption. But its production technology is mature, with cost advantages, in many medium and low voltage electrical and electrical field with better cost performance, so as to be widely used.

Circuit breakers are used: frame type circuit breaker, safety baffle, safety shield, spacer, interphase partition, etc..
Motor motor applications: motor armature parts, movable cover plate, slot wedge stator, fixed gasket, thin gasket, carbon brush holder, etc..
Switch cabinet application: bus bracket, bus clip, structural parts, wiring board and so on.

Performance:
3240 Epoxy Phenolic Glass Cloth Laminated Sheet | |
Properties | Value |
Density | 1.79g/cm3 |
Water Absorption (2mm in thickness) | 17 |
Flexural Strength perpendicular to laminations | 390Mpa |
Impact Strength parallel to laminations (Charpy) | 50KJ/m2 |
Insulation Resistance after immersion in water(24hours) | 5.1x108 |
Dissipation Factor(50MHz) | 0.03 |
Permittivity (50MHz) | 5.3 |
Dielectric strength perpendicular to laminations(in 90±2°C transformer oil, 2 mm in thickness) | 14.5MV/m |
Breakdown voltage parallel to laminations (in 90±2°C transformer oil) | 36KV |
Temperature Class | B |
Storage Period | 18 Months(Below 40°C) |
Standard | GB/T 1303.1-1998 |
